MSP432的编程语言是什么?(msp432)
1. MSP432是什么?
MSP432是一种低功耗、高性能的微控制器系列,由德州仪器(Texas Instruments)推出。
2. MSP432的主要特点有哪些?
MSP432系列微控制器的主要特点包括低功耗、高性能、丰富外设和低成本等。
3. MSP432的应用领域有哪些?
MSP432广泛应用于各种嵌入式系统,如智能家居、物联网设备、医疗设备、工业自动化等。
4. MSP432的编程语言是什么?
MSP432可以使用C语言进行编程。
5. MSP432的开发环境是什么样的?
MSP432的开发环境是Code Composer Studio (CCS),它是一种集成开发环境(IDE),提供了丰富的工具和调试功能。
6. MSP432的电源管理如何实现?
MSP432具有多种电源管理模式,包括正常运行模式、空闲模式和停机模式等,可以根据应用需求进行电源管理。
7. MSP432的引脚配置是什么样的?
MSP432的引脚配置根据具体型号而异,但都提供丰富的外设接口,如UART、SPI、I2C等。
8. MSP432是否支持实时操作系统(RTOS)?
是的,MSP432支持多种实时操作系统(RTOS),如FreeRTOS、ThreadX等。
9. MSP432的内存容量是多少?
MSP432的内存容量根据具体型号而异,但通常提供数KB至数十KB的Flash内存和数百字节至数KB的SRAM。
10. MSP432是否支持JTAG调试?
是的,MSP432支持JTAG调试。
11. MSP432的时钟频率如何选择?
MSP432的时钟频率可以根据具体应用需求进行选择。
12. MSP432是否支持DMA传输?
是的,MSP432支持DMA(Direct Memory Access)传输。
13. MSP432如何进行串行通信?
MSP432可以通过UART(Universal Asynchronous Receiver/Transmitter)、SPI(Serial Peripheral Interface)和I2C(Inter-Integrated Circuit)等串行通信接口进行数据传输。
14. MSP432如何实现ADC(模数转换器)功能?
MSP432内置ADC(模数转换器),可以通过相关寄存器和中断配置实现ADC功能。
15. MSP432如何实现定时器功能?
MSP432内置定时器功能,可以通过相关寄存器和中断配置实现定时器功能。
16. MSP432如何实现PWM(脉宽调制)功能?
MSP432内置PWM(脉宽调制)模块,可以通过相关寄存器配置实现PWM功能。
17. MSP432的功耗如何降低?
MSP432可以通过多种方法降低功耗,如使用低功耗模式、关闭不使用的外设、降低时钟频率等。